Annex Cat Rescue has been somewhat overwhelmed as a result of COVID, and there are far more cats and cat litters than in other years. The TNR (trap, neuter, release) program that kept the feral cat population in the city under control was halted because of lockdown — closed clinics and house-bound volunteers — and for a variety of other reasons there has been an explosion in the cat population.
